Abstract
The investigation focuses on the recovery of silver from hydrometallurgical leach residues of lead–zinc sulfide concentrates using non-cyanide reagents — sodium thiosulfate and potassium thiocyanate. The adsorption of silver from these leach solutions was carried out with a number of anion exchangers and carbon adsorbents, distinguished from each other by their physical structure and functional groups. It is shown that the strong base anion exchanger AV-17-10P and the carbon adsorbent LK-4 based on anthracite, possess the best sorption properties and can be recommended for hydrometallurgical processing.
